Overview
Wisdom High School serves 2,260 students in grades 9-12 in southwest Houston. Located at 6529 Beverly Hill Lane, this Houston ISD campus provides comprehensive high school education under Principal Kenneth Brantley's leadership. Our community's high school offers academic courses, career preparation programs, athletics, arts, and clubs that help teens build skills for college and careers.
